Older hotel right on the beach. Our room had a balcony with a view of the ocean. The room had a small kitchen, table with chairs, a couch with a hide a bed, a half wall divide to the double bed next to the balcony. Everything was clean and comfy. The balcony was small but overlooking the ocean. It worked well for me as the kids slept on the hide a bed watching tv at night while I sat listening to the ocean on the balcony. They have a great diner/restaurant downstairs that we ate at for breakfast every morning. I had the biscuits and gravy. My kids had eggs and pancakes while they colored courtesy of the delightful waitstaff. I have been here several times, even cooked thanksgiving dinner in our room. It is a wonderful place at a great price.
